Web19 dec. 2024 · New York’s loss of high earners wasn’t confined to the $1 million-and-up bracket. Federal data also show a decline in the number of New York residents earning between $500,000 and $1 million. In 2024, their numbers dropped by 2,600 filers, or 2.8 percent, at a time when the nation as a whole was gaining 67,290 filers in that bracket, …
